Your Mission: Join ClearRealty as a Property Manager , where you will serve as the primary operational leader for a growing portfolio of residential, commercial, and mixed-use properties. In this role, you'll oversee day-to-day property operations, tenant relationships, leasing activities, vendor coordination, maintenance initiatives, and property performance while ensuring assets are maintained to a high standard and operated in accordance with company objectives. As part of a growing, entrepreneurial real estate company, you'll have the opportunity to take ownership of assigned properties, make meaningful operational decisions, and directly contribute to tenant satisfaction, occupancy, property performance, and long-term asset value. Working closely with Accounting, Lease Administration, Facilities, vendors, and company leadership, you'll help drive operational excellence while supporting the continued growth and development of the ClearRealty portfolio.
